Question 1
What is SID and Lingering objects?
Answer A security identifier (SID) is a data figure in binary alignment that includes a variable number of values. When a DC generates a security main object like a user or group, it links a unique Security ID (SID) to the object. This SID comprised of a domain SID (the same for all SIDs created in a domain), and a relative ID (RID) that is peculiar for each security Principal SID designed in a domain.

When a domain controller is detached for a certain time span that is longer than the TSL, one or more objects that are eliminated from Active Directory on all other domain controllers may rest on the detached domain controller. Such objects are known as lingering objects. Because the domain controller is offline throughout the time that the tombstone is on live, the domain controller never obtains the copy of the tombstone.

Answer : In Windows 2000 Active Directory domains are the concept of Mixed and Native Modes. The default mixed mode allows both NT and Windows 2000 domain controllers to coexist. Once you convert to Native Mode, you are only allowed to have Windows 2000 domain controllers in your domain. The conversion is a one-way conversion — it cannot be reversed. In Windows Server 2003, Microsoft introduced forest and domain functional levels. The concept is rather similar to switching from Mixed to Native Mode in Windows 2000. The new functional levels give you additional capabilities that the previous functional levels didn’t have.

Answer : There are altogether four different domain functional stages:

  • Windows 2000 Mixed (supports NT4/2000/2003 DCs)
  • Windows 2000 Native (supports 2000/2003 DCs)
  • Windows Server 2003 Interim (supports NT4/2003 DCs)
  • Windows Server 2003 (supports only 2003 DCs)
